Question 2

Question Marks TO DETERMINE THE URINE VOLUME RELEASED BY A STUDENT


WHO DRINKS DIFFERENT VOLUME OF MINERAL WATER
PROBLEM 3 Has relationship between
STATEMEN • M/V
T • R/V
• Must have question mark ?

SAMPLE ANSWER

1. How does the volume of water intake affect the


volume of urine released?
2. Does volume of water intake affected the volume of
urine released?

AIM To study the effect of M/V on the R/V .


SAMPLE ANSWER:
To study the effect of drinking different volumes of mineral water
on urine output
HYPOTHES 3 The higher/lower/increase/decrease the M/V , the
IES higher/lower/…….. the R/V
e.g.
the higher the volume of water intake, the higher the volume of
urine released.

VARIABLES a) Manipulated: volume of water intake


b) Responding :volume of urine released
c) Fixed: same student
